Use more Python

This commit is contained in:
Timotej Lazar 2024-01-16 21:51:47 +01:00
parent 816171f235
commit 5f0ceead24

View file

@ -97,8 +97,8 @@ if __name__ == '__main__':
# keep signing whatever they send us
while True:
for name in ('AttachmentHashes', 'XmlHashes'):
if request.get(name) is not None:
request[f'Signed{name}'] = [sign(e, args.key, pin, engine=args.engine) for e in request[name]]
if values := request.get(name, []):
request[f'Signed{name}'] = [sign(v, args.key, pin, engine=args.engine) for v in values]
r = session.put(f'{url}signatures/{request["SignatureRequestId"]}',
headers=headers | {'Content-Type': 'application/json; charset=utf-8'},